Let’s see how to prepare this base cream, which will be useful for preparing various desserts. In fact, we can stuff simple cream puffs, to mimic those delicious pastries that we see in all pastry shops, or prepare reinterpretations of the great classics, such as tiramisu or profiteroles. The procedure is quick and easy, within everyone’s reach. It starts with pistachios, which are chopped together with sugar. The paste obtained is combined with the hot milk in which we will melt some white chocolate. Alternatively you can prepare a base of the classic custard, with egg yolks, flour and milk, and add the pistachio paste.

Ingredients for 4 people

  • Unsalted pistachios: 100 g
  • Sugar: 100 g
  • White chocolate: 100 g
  • Milk: 120 ml
  • Butter: 40 g
  • Preparation: 15 minutes
  • Cooking: 8 minutes
  • Total: 23 minutes
  • Calories: 306 kcal / 100 g

Preparation

1

We shell the pistachios, and put the seeds in the mixer.

2

We blend together with the sugar.

3

Add a spoonful of milk and mix.

4

In a saucepan, heat the milk with the butter and white chocolate.

5

Then add the pistachio paste.

6

Let it mix until the cream thickens, if necessary add a teaspoon of flour. In my case, from the first step I have some coarse pieces of pistachio left, so after cooking I went to blend again to obtain a smooth and homogeneous cream.

Curiosity:

Pistachio besides being very versatile and appreciated for its taste, has several nutritional properties. It is rich in vitamins and minerals, although it is not recommended for those with diabetes and hypertension. Furthermore, due to its high calorie content, we must limit ourselves however difficult it is to consume, especially if we are following a diet.
